Larya and Searsha met when Searsha was a courtesan and Larya her maid. They became BFF but did not become lovers until they were in the sorceress school in Nasnor. It is subtly encouraged among the students so they learn about themselves and experience and share magical energy. Often the bonds they make there will serve them during their careers and it fosters a feeling of sisterhood. Though forbidden marriage or long-term monogamous relationships some sorceresses bond to another in a casual long-distance relationship like Searsha and Larya. It also strengthens the bonds of sisterhood between sorceresses. Petty disputes, divas and selfishness are not tolerated, but occasional bitchiness is expected.
